Blog / Què és SFTP i com s'utilitza

Què és SFTP i com s'utilitza

per SW Team

Què és SFTP i com s'utilitza

Introducció

SFTP que significa Secure File Transfer Protocol o SSH File Transfer Protocol, és un protocol de xarxa que proporciona accés, transferència i gestió segura de fitxers en un sistema de xarxa. A diferència de FTP (File Transfer Protocol), SFTP utilitza la capa d'SSH (Secure Shell) per oferir una comunicació encriptada, cosa que garanteix una major seguretat en la transferència de dades.

Què és SFTP?

SFTP és un protocol de transferència de fitxers que funciona sobre el protocol SSH, utilitzant el port 22 per defecte. Aquest protocol permet realitzar diverses operacions sobre els fitxers, com:

  • Accés a fitxers
  • Transferència darxius
  • Gestió de permisos darxius

Diferències entre FTP i SFTP

  • FTP: Els missatges de connexió entre client i servidor no estan encriptats, cosa que significa que tant les credencials com les dades transferides són susceptibles de ser interceptats per tercers.

  • SFTP: Utilitza la capa d'SSH per encriptar tant la connexió entre el client i el servidor com les dades transferides, proporcionant una capa addicional de seguretat.

Avantatges de SFTP

  1. Seguretat: L'encriptació garanteix que les dades i les credencials no puguin ser interceptades fàcilment per tercers.
  2. Integritat de les dades: SSH inclou mecanismes per verificar la integritat de les dades, assegurant que els fitxers no siguin alterats durant la transferència.
  3. Autenticació: Utilitza mètodes d'autenticació robustos, com ara claus SSH, cosa que redueix el risc d'accés no autoritzat.

Servidors SFTP

A SWHosting oferim servidors Cloud i serveis de Hosting Web amb suport per a SFTP ja operatiu. Pots gestionar les teves connexions SFTP de manera segura i eficient des del primer moment.

cta:cloud_app_swpanel_smart_d5

Altres Servidors SFTP

Hi ha diverses opcions per configurar un servidor SFTP en diferents entorns:

  • OpenSSH: Una de les opcions més comunes, inclòs per defecte a la majoria dels sistemes Unix i Linux.
  • ProFTPD: Un servidor FTP que pot ser configurat per utilitzar SFTP.
  • Vsftpd: Un altre servidor FTP que també pot ser configurat per suportar SFTP.

Aquests servidors poden ser configurats manualment a les teves pròpies màquines o pots optar per la simplicitat i seguretat dels nostres servidors Cloud a SWHosting, que vénen amb SFTP ja configurat i llest per utilitzar.

Ús d'un client SFTP

Hi ha múltiples clients SFTP disponibles, tant de línia d'ordres com basats en GUI:

  • Línia d'ordres:

    • En sistemes Unix, pots utilitzar l'ordre sftp:
      sftp usuari_ssh@servidor
      
    • Des d'aquí, pots utilitzar comandes com put per pujar fitxers i get per descarregar-los.
  • Clients GUI:

    • FileZilla: Un client FTP popular que també suporta SFTP.
    • WinSCP: Un client SFTP per a Windows que proporciona una interfície gràfica intuïtiva.

Exemples d'ordres SFTP

  • Connectar al servidor:
    sftp usuari_ssh@servidor
    

-Pujar un fitxer*:

put arxiu_local
  • Descarregar un fitxer:
    get fitxer_remot
    
  • Llista fitxers al servidor:
    ls
    
  • Canviar de directori:
    cd directori
    

Conclusió

SFTP és una eina poderosa i segura per a la transferència d'arxius a xarxes, oferint nombrosos avantatges sobre el tradicional FTP. En utilitzar l'encriptació proporcionada per SSH, SFTP garanteix que les dades i les credencials es mantinguin protegides durant tota la transferència.

cta:cloud_so

A SWHosting estem compromesos a proporcionar solucions segures i eficients per a la gestió de les teves dades. Amb els nostres servidors Cloud i serveis de Hosting Web, pots gaudir de la tranquil·litat que ofereix SFTP des del primer moment. Si necessites més detalls o assistència, no dubtis a posar-te en contacte amb el nostre equip de suport.

i